A monomial is a number, a variable, or a product of a number and one or more variables.. The only rules are that the variables should be raised to only positive integer powers (no square roots or 1 x 's allowed), and no plus or minus signs.

When it is of the form \(ax^n\), where \(a\) is a constant, \(n\) is a whole number, and \(x\) is a variable, it is called a monomial in one variable. A monomial, or two or more monomials combined by addition or subtraction, is a polynomial. Multiply: (y2 + 7)(y − 9) (2xy + 3)(4xy − 5). Answer. The FOIL method is usually the quickest method for multiplying two binomials, but it only works for binomials. You can use the Distributive Property to find the product of any two polynomials. Dive into examples with different variables for variety.When you multiply monomials, you will need to perform two steps: Multiply the coefficients (Numbers) Multiply the variables. (Use the laws of exponents when necessary) Let's look at a few examples. Each line of these examples shows a different step. I broke it down step by step for you to see the exact process.

The answer is simple, first multiply the first two monomials, then the product of these two should be multiplied by the third monomial. In the same way, we can keep multiplying any number of monomials. Let us understand with the help of examples. Examples: 1. 2x × 5y × 7z. First, multiply the monomials 2x and 5y together. ⇒ (2x × 5y) × 7z

Ans: Given two monomials are 2abc & a2b. 2abc is a monomial with three variables and a2b is a monomial with two variables. 1.A monomial is a type of polynomial that has only a single term. It can be a variable with a constant coefficient or only a constant. The term should not be zero. If a polynomial has only a constant, it is called a constant polynomial. A monomial should also have a non-negative degree, where the degree is the sum of exponents of variables in a term.Send us Feedback.
